Vince Gill Shares His Thoughts on the Late Great Merle Haggard

Merle Haggard died on his 79th birthday (April 6, 2016). He left behind decades of great music and inspired generations of artists. Just days after his passing, many of those artists gathered for the annual All for the Hall benefit concert. Vince Gill, who helped organize the event, was among those who acutely felt the pain of Haggard’s death.

Before the event, Gill took some time to share his thoughts about Haggard. “He was my number one inspiration in my life. The way he led a band, the way he played, the way he sang, the way he wrote songs was just the pinnacle at every level,” he said. “Nobody equals Merle in my eyes. So, that was tough,” he said of the “Mama Tried” singer’s death. Gill went on to say that several artists on the All for the Hall lineup planned to play one of Haggard’s songs to honor the late legend. “I was already going to do one of Merle’s songs, anyway, just because I like doing them every night,” he said.

“I don’t know anybody who doesn’t feel the way I do about Merle Haggard,” Gill said. “He’s like Arnold Palmer. He’s the most beloved guy our music has ever put out there,” he added.

Merle Haggard Was Vince Gill’s Favorite Artist

Vince Gill revealed his feelings about Merle Haggard during an early episode of The Big Interview with Dan Rather. During their conversation, Rather asked him his pick for the greatest country artist of all time. “That’s a great question because you would probabl get just a handfule of people that would be on that list,” Gill began.

“A lot of people would say Hank Williams Sr. A lot of people would say Jimmie Rodgers. Some might say the Carter Family. Some might say Roy Acuff,” Gill said, laying out the most likely answers. “I missed Hank Sr. He died in ’52. For me, it’s Merle Haggard,” he revealed. “He epitomized everything I wanted to try to be. He was a great singer, an amazing guitar player–people don’t understand how good of a musician Merle is–and a songwriter of the greatest order,” Gill explained. “He’s always been at the top of my list.”
